Itanagar:
Arunachal Pradesh CM Pema Khandu on Wednesday attended the Buddhist scholars’ meet at
Bodh Gaya in Bihar and sought the blessings of
Tibetan spiritual leader the
Dalai Lama.
The chief minister also invited the Dalai Lama to visit the northeastern state.
“Blessed to have received audience with His Holiness the 14th @DalaiLama today at Bodhgaya, Bihar,” Khandu said on X, formerly Twitter.
The chief minister also said he was privileged to be invited by organisers of the International Sangha Forum in Bodh Gaya and to attend the historic meeting of Buddhist scholars from all around the world.
“Sought his blessings for welfare of all. Engaging discussions on compassion, peace, and humanity's welfare ensued. Invited His Holiness to visit Arunachal Pradesh,” Khandu said on the microblogging site. pti
